Daily Prompts ― 23/03/2025





Journal / Non-Fiction Prompts
  • What was the last book you read and what was your favourite quote from it? Why did it have such an impact on you?

  • What song has been stuck in your head all day?

  • You wake up in your dream destination. Describe your day.

  • If you could bring one celebrity back to life, who would it be and why?

  • Who is that one friend you would consider talking to again? What would make you reconsider this? Can you forgive them, despite everything? Why?

  • Is religion just a societally accepted cult? Why do/don't you agree with this?

  • Describe/draw/create a mood board on what you think your favourite toy would be like as a human.

  • Write a film review on your favourite/worst film.

  • What is your most irrational fear?

  • Following the above prompt, write a synopsis of a film where your most irrational fear is the antagonist.


Fictional Prompts
  • Write about acidic rain.

  • This town only has one rule. When the clock strikes midnight, you MUST hide.

  • A kid gains superhuman powers - does he use it for good or bad?

  • GRWM! Vampire edition.

  • You know that 'pigeons are government spies' conspiracy? Yeah, well in this story, it's true.

  • Did the Statue of Liberty just blink????

  • Write a diary entry on a character's day during the purge.

  • Write about a character stuck in their favourite old musical. (if ykyk)

  • Write the scribblings of a mad scientist.

  • Write about a cannibalistic surgeon.
